    When you stop gathering together as Christians and reading the Word of God, it's not long before you fall away from faith and get caught up in the World. John and Arden discuss the importance of reading the Word of God daily, the effects that the Word has on our hearts and minds, and ultimately the trajectory of our lives. To stay anchored in life, we must keep the Word of God at the forefront of our days.
